Definition of Relate
Relate
To bring back; to restore.

To refer; to ascribe, as to a source.

To recount; to narrate; to tell over.

To ally by connection or kindred.

To stand in some relation; to have bearing or concern; to pertain; to refer; -- with to.

To make reference; to take account.
